About The Position

Oversees and ensures compliance with all applicable local, state and federal safety laws and regulations, safety program(s) and training. Directs and continuously improves plant-wide safety programs to ensure compliance, low accident rates, and a safe work environment.

Requirements

  • A minimum of 10 years of job related experience required in refinery manufacturing, health/safety assignments or equivalent is required.
  • A minimum of a Bachelor's Degree in Safety, Engineering or related field required.

Nice To Haves

  • Certified Safety Professional, Certified Industrial Hygienist or Professional Engineer preferred.
  • Working knowledge of Incident Investigation (RCA) techniques, and other training focused in areas of responsibility.

Responsibilities

  • Ensures site compliance with all OSHA and other regulatory standards
  • Ensures effective Injury and Near Miss reporting, investigation of causes, trending and analysis
  • Ensures tracking and closure of Occupational Safety Action Items (e.g. incident investigation action items, audit findings, safety work orders)
  • Drives Workforce Safety Communication Program including injury/near miss trends, investigation findings, safety bulletins, stand-downs, lessons learned, but not limited to
  • Implements Behavioral Based Safety Programs
  • Audits Safe Work Programs and their application in the field including LOTO, Hot Work, Confined Space, but not limited to
  • Interfaces with HR Department to ensure all required regulatory employee Safety Training is identified and completed and implements additional training beyond compliance as needed to address occupational safety problem areas
  • Ensures Safety Critical Equipment inspection and maintenance programs are in place and effective including fire suppression, supplied air systems, firewater system, but not limited to
  • Obtains Employee Feedback on safety related issues and Safety Culture Assessments
  • Assists Materials Management Group with Contractor Pre-Qualification
  • Prepares and maintains necessary accident and safety records and reports required by the company, associations, and governmental bodies
  • Interfaces with peers in regular Occupational Safety Steering Committee meetings
  • Facilitates periodic Insurance Audits
  • Manages community relations, including acting as liaison with local residents, fire, police and city governments (as required by site)
  • Manages safety expense budget and related capital projects depending on location
  • Ensures effective injury case management, and may supervise the site occupational safety nurse (depending on location)
  • Manages Industrial Hygiene and Radiation Safety Program, and site Emergency Response Program, ensures Emergency Response Team is adequately staffed, trained, and all periodic drills are conducted as required
  • Manages site Security Program and department depending on location, completes vulnerability assessments for security related requirements, and facilitates periodic TSCA audits
  • Develops and implements new site policies and procedures in any area of responsibility when needed, working closely with department managers to ensure effective implementation
  • Develop Safety Leadership Program and Culture Development
